TWICE People

By Staff -- TWICE, 9/1/2003

Norm Steinke promoted to Meridian sales VP from national sales manager …Bob Goedken, ex-Viewpoint Consulting Group, appointed Yamaha national sales manager for mass and new retail channels … Niles Audio hires three staffers. Two new product managers are Jim Novak, formerly of United Audio, and Keith Kennedy, previously with Florida Home Entertainment and Design. Michael Smedegarrd, ex-Harman Europe, named Niles technology and engineering director …Gregory McManus, ex-sales VP/general manager for Whirlpool North America, has assumed additional responsibility for the company's customer care operations and Thomas Welke has been named VP/general manager for customer and appliance care. Sam Abdelnour, ex-field sales manager, named VP/U.S. sales, a new position. Thomas Halford succeeds Abdelnour, who adds field sales to his current contract channel responsibilities …Bob Borchardt, former chairman of Recoton, is doing consulting work in consumer electronics.
